I've been a fan of Tanev for a long time, but I've seen a lot more of him recently and I think he's an absolutely incredible defender because of three things:
1) Awareness and hockey IQ. Can see the play develop 2 or 3 steps ahead.
2) Positioning and stick. ALWAYS in the right position, and furthermore his body is always in the right position to make the play he needs to.
3) Mobility/agility/skating. Not super quick, but highly agile. This is what allows him to get into the right spot.
Also, pretty tough and willing to block shots. A pretty great package as a defensive defenseman. Does everything right for his role.
Brilliant signing, IMO.
